Пример использования 4. Статус эквивалентного использования в локальном и глобальном контексте
Система может сравнить статус связи эквивалентного использования в локальном контексте и глобальном контексте. В локальном контексте система сравнивает статус связи эквивалентного использования с использованием, присутствующим на другой стороне преобразователя ведомости материалов. Не нужно добавлять свойство, если требуется, чтобы система сравнивала статус связи эквивалентного использования в локальном контексте.
В глобальном контексте система сравнивает статус связи эквивалентного использования с использованием, присутствующим на другой стороне преобразователя ведомости материалов, а также другие эквивалентные использования, присутствующие в других структурах в том же самом эквивалентном контексте.
Если требуется, чтобы система сравнивала статус связи эквивалентного использования в глобальном контексте, необходимо добавить свойство com.ptc.windchill.associativity.consumption.doAnalysisInOpenedContext и задать для него значение false. Необходимо добавить это свойство в файл associativity.properties.xconf в папке /Windchill/codebase/com/ptc/core/foundation/associativity/xconfs. Добавьте свойство в формате <Property name="com.ptc.windchill.associativity.consumption.doAnalysisInOpenedContext" default="false"/> и распространите изменения.
|
Свойство com.ptc.windchill.associativity.consumption.doAnalysisInOpenedContext является скрытым, если задано значение true.
|
Обратите внимание, что в преобразователе вед. материалов присутствует следующая структура:
Связь эквивалентности существует между Part C1 (Design) в родительском представлении и Part C1 (Manufacturing) в дочернем представлении.
Связь эквивалентности существует между Part C2 (Design) в родительском представлении и Part C2 (Manufacturing) в дочернем представлении.
|
Part C2 (Design) также потребляется в других структурах. Одна из этих структур показана на изображении.
|
В локальном контексте отображается статус эквивалентного использования
для
Part C2 (Design) и
Part C2 (Manufacturing). Это означает, что эквивалентное использование потребляется полностью. В этом случае система сравнивает статус связи эквивалентного использования с использованием, присутствующим на другой стороне преобразователя ведомости материалов.
В глобальном контексте отображается статус эквивалентного использования
для
Part C2 (Design). Он показывает, что связь эквивалентного использования существует, но не удается найти эквивалентное использование. Это происходит, когда
Part C2 (Design) имеет эквивалентные использования вне текущей открытой структуры в преобразователе ведомости материалов. В этом случае система сравнивает статус связи эквивалентного использования с использованием, присутствующим на другой стороне преобразователя ведомости материалов, и эквивалентным использованием в других структурах в том же самом эквивалентном контексте. Отображается статус эквивалентного использования
для
Part C2 (Manufacturing). Это означает, что эквивалентное использование будет потребляться с избытком.